Yes this an all inclusive, but people have to realize that the staff are not highly paid and that a few dollars extra goes along way. A quiet $40 dollars got us an upgrade from a nice basic gardenview room to a ocean/pool premium room. Lowly $1 tips to bar staff, restaurant staff, and the house cleasning staff increases service to a premium for a roughly total cost of $20 bucks!!!
